I've got a minifacelift Elite with BOSE and a facelift MV6 without Bose. The latter has the NCDC2013. Is the Bose speaker/amp set up from the earlier car compatible with the later car? I imagined they might be more or less the same system pre and post facelift with the headunit being the bit that changed but I thought I'd pose the question. Ta.
In theory you could rip out the Bose Speakers, Amp and Loom from the PF and install into the FL, Amp and Speakers were the same (Except Estate) and fairly sure the Loom was also, then get the NCDC Tech2'd to Bose mode, problem is your then left with a PF with a lonely Bose Single Din HU sitting in it.
Probably easier to wait till you get hold of a second hand Bose kit then do the necessary with the NCDC on your FL.

OK definatively...
(HU aside) No difference between PFL saloon and FL saloon, nor and difference between a PFL estate and a FL estate.
Different between saloon and estate (different loom and woofer setup)
Non Bose FL is missing the loom from HU to kick panel, bit of faffing to make it and fit
Not all FL HU's are Bose-able. Only CCRT2008, NCDC201x and **SOME** CCR2006.

And do I need to get BOSE activated on the NCDC2013 via Tech2 or is it an onboard function?
Tech2 is by far the easiest way of enabling it.
Most head units CAN be reprogrammed from the front panel, but the manuals and instructions appear to be written very badly - I did it once and it took me hours, and vowed never to try it again, especiallly when its only a few button presses with a Tech2.
